Transaction c7111db8c764426a1898dde643ab44c937da3ef29f8a95937aa8675a103e44ad

1 Input
2 Outputs
  • c7111db8c764426a1898dde643ab44c937da3ef29f8a95937aa8675a103e44ad:0
  • value  2093964
    address  128rbt4ZFWxLBskZ2ydYaaetWC3rUiujy7
  • c7111db8c764426a1898dde643ab44c937da3ef29f8a95937aa8675a103e44ad:1
  • value  48723666
    address  3LDfNwA7o4xfHsWgjZYzKn9zCNePv4Et8F